Hit the SEC this morning and spotted whales and some decent marks. Started Jigging and had a slow start. An hour later slam, doubled up on Tuna on spinning rods with the center console ballet. I thought we were doing good until one line cut the other and the other fish pulls the hook, what a mess.
Slow again and an hour later bam, Fish on again, little bit of a fight and snap...main line breaks when fish starts death circle. Get rigged back up and bam, fish on again, this time down deep and this fish is moving, starts a nice run and pulled hook.
Getting absolutely sick of gear failures/pulled hooks...whatever lets troll. 1 hour trolling deep divers, slammed fish taking off at blistering speed, bent hook, comes off again.
Finally at the end of the day my buddy hooks up and thinks its just another nice sized striper like the ones we were catching all day. reels the fish right to the boat. Fish goes under the boat I reach for the leader and guide the fish out from under it....Holy $%#^! Tuna!! get the gaff/harpoon/my gloves what ever give me something to grab this thing. Theres a 52inch fish looking me in the face sideways on the surface after a 30 second battle to the boat. Of course the Fish runs,,,two minutes get it back up on the surface, hit it with the harpoon anyway to seal the deal...52inch fish 135lbs on a Shimano Saragosa to the boat in 2 minutes....insane
